Route and Stages
| Stage | Date | Course | Distance | Type | Winner | ||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 21 May | Taormina to Catania | 123 km (76 mi) | Plain stage | Jean-Paul van Poppel (NED) | ||
| 2 | 22 May | Catania to Mount Etna | 132 km (82 mi) | Hilly stage | Acácio da Silva (POR) | ||
| 3 | 23 May | Villafranca Tirrena to Messina | 32.5 km (20 mi) | Team time trial | Ariostea | ||
| 4 | 24 May | Scilla to Cosenza | 204 km (127 mi) | Hilly stage | Rolf Järmann (SUI) | ||
| 5 | 25 May | Cosenza to Potenza | 275 km (171 mi) | Hilly stage | Stefano Giuliani (ITA) | ||
| 6 | 26 May | Potenza to Campobasso | 223 km (139 mi) | Hilly stage | Stefan Joho (SUI) | ||
| 7 | 27 May | Isernia to Rome | 208 km (129 mi) | Plain stage | Urs Freuler (SUI) | ||
| 8 | 28 May | Rome to Gran Sasso d'Italia | 179 km (111 mi) | Stage with mountain(s) | John Carlsen (DEN) | ||
| 9 | 29 May | L'Aquila to Gubbio | 221 km (137 mi) | Hilly stage | Bjarne Riis (DEN) | ||
| 10 | 30 May | Pesaro to Riccione | 36.8 km (23 mi) | Individual time trial | Lech Piasecki (POL) | ||
| 11 | 31 May | Riccione to Mantua | 244 km (152 mi) | Plain stage | Urs Freuler (SUI) | ||
| 12 | 1 June | Mantua to Mira | 148 km (92 mi) | Plain stage | Mario Cipollini (ITA) | ||
| 13 | 2 June | Padua to Auronzo di Cadore | 207 km (129 mi) | Stage with mountain(s) | Luis Herrera (COL) | ||
| 14 | 3 June | Auronzo di Cadore to Corvara | 131 km (81 mi) | Stage with mountain(s) | Flavio Giupponi (ITA) | ||
| 15a | 4 June | Corvara to Trento | 131 km (81 mi) | Plain stage | Jean-Paul van Poppel (NED) | ||
| 15b | Trento to Trento | 83.2 km (52 mi) | Plain stage | Lech Piasecki (POL) | |||
| 16 | 5 June | Trento to Santa Caterina di Valfurva | 208 km (129 mi) | Stage with mountain(s) | Stage Cancelled | ||
| 17 | 6 June | Sondrio to Meda | 137 km (85 mi) | Plain stage | Phil Anderson (AUS) | ||
| 18 | 7 June | Mendrisio (Switzerland) to Monte Generoso (Switzerland) | 10.7 km (7 mi) | Individual time trial | Luis Herrera (COL) | ||
| 19 | 8 June | Meda to Tortona | 198 km (123 mi) | Plain stage | Jesper Skibby (DEN) | ||
| 20 | 9 June | Voghera to La Spezia | 220 km (137 mi) | Stage with mountain(s) | Laurent Fignon (FRA) | ||
| 21 | 10 June | La Spezia to Prato | 216 km (134 mi) | Stage with mountain(s) | Gianni Bugno (ITA) | ||
| 22 | 11 June | Prato to Florence | 53 km (33 mi) | Individual time trial | Lech Piasecki (POL) | ||
| Total | 3,418 km (2,124 mi) | ||||||
